Basic Information
| Item | Details |
|---|---|
| Product Name | (-)-3-Hydroxy-4-(Tetrahydro-2,6,6-Trimethyl-2H-Pyran-2-Yl)Benzoic Acid |
| CAS No. | 55708-43-5 |
| Molecular Formula | C15H20O4 |
| Molecular Weight | 264.32 g/mol |
| Synonyms | (-)-3-Hydroxy-4-(2,6,6-Trimethyltetrahydro-2H-pyran-2-yl)benzoic Acid; 3-Hydroxy-4-(tetrahydro-2,6,6-trimethyl-2H-pyran-2-yl)benzoic Acid, (-)-; 4-(2,6,6-Trimethyltetrahydro-2H-pyran-2-yl)-3-hydroxybenzoic Acid; Benzoic acid, 3-hydroxy-4-(tetrahydro-2,6,6-trimethyl-2H-pyran-2-yl)-, (-)-; (2R)-3-Hydroxy-4-(2,6,6-trimethyloxan-2-yl)benzoic acid (IUPAC); L-Enantiomer of the pyranylbenzoic acid derivative. |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at a controlled room temperature (15-25°C). Due to its hygroscopic (moisture-sensitive) nature, the container must be kept tightly sealed after each use to prevent degradation from atmospheric moisture. For long-term storage, consider using desiccants.
